School Without Walls barely beat Archbishop Carroll the last time the pair played, but that sure wasn't the case this time around. School Without Walls blew past Archbishop Carroll 12-2 on Friday. The result was nothing new for the Penguins, who have now won four matchups by ten runs or more so far this season.
The team relied heavily on Ellington Hunt, who scored two runs and stole two bases while going 3-for-3. The dominant performance also gave him a new career-high in doubles (two). Theo Weller was another key player, scoring three runs while going 2-for-3.
School Without Walls hit smart and finished the game with only two strikeouts.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Archbishop Carroll struck out 11 times.
The win (which was School Without Walls' third in a row) raised their record to 6-4. Those victories came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 19.7 runs over those games. As for Archbishop Carroll, their defeat was their 14th straight on the road dating back to last season, which dropped their record down to 0-5.
Coming up, School Without Walls will square off against The Heights at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day. As for Archbishop Carroll, they will host DC International at 10:00 a.m. on Saturday.
